Auto-Wares Recognizes Six Companies with Supplier Awards


Recommended Posts

rssImage-79c32945164b4473f725b70f5ab8b4a8.jpeg

Auto-Wares Group of Companies recently recognized six companies with its 2023 Supplier Awards.

Auto-Wares store, sales and leadership teams voted on the awards, which were presented at the Auto-Wares Group of Companies Tech Expo on Feb. 9 in Grand Rapids, Michigan.

Auto-Wares Group of Companies announced DRiV as its Supplier of the Year for 2023.

In attendance to accept the award from DRiV were Jeff Koviak, Steve Hedberg, Molly Ketchum, Vicotria Marshalek, Chuck Hawkins, Mike Hinderer and James Bannister.

“The first line of our core values is that we want to be the most trusted channel partner in this industry,” Jeff Koviak, VP at DRiV, said during his acceptance speech. “We’re trying to earn it each and every day. Thank you for the award. The team is phenomenal. We feel like family here and to all the customer base that is in the crowd, we want to keep servicing you better as we go forward as well. Thank you!”

“DRiV has been a tremendous partner with Auto-Wares Group of Companies,” said Todd Leimenstoll, president of Auto-Wares Group of Companies. “They have engaged leadership and a strong desire to help our company grow with implementing new ideas and continually improving on the basics.”

A full list of the 2023 award winners is below:

  • Supplier of the Year – DRiV
  • Rising Star Supplier of the Year – NRS Brakes
  • Sales & Marketing Supplier of the Year – Bosch
  • Data & Technology Supplier of the Year – Dorman
  • Outstanding Shipping Suppliers of the Year – BBB Industries
  • Rep of the Year – Bob Alderton, Gates

      O’Reilly Auto Parts honored DMA with two awards at its 2024 Leadership Conference.
      DMA took home the Content and Omnichannel Award and the Marketing and Advertising Award, marking the fourth consecutive year that DMA has been recognized at the event.
      More than 10,000 vendors were in attendance and 22 awards were up for grabs at the 2024 O’Reilly Auto Parts Leadership Conference in Dallas.
      The Content and Omnichannel Award “recognizes DMA’s outstanding efforts in providing robust and accurate product information across multiple channels. For the second consecutive year, DMA has demonstrated its commitment to excellence by delivering timely updates to product information, informative digital content and technical tips,” DMA said. 
      The Marketing and Advertising Award celebrates DMA’s successful retail and professional promotions, which have driven significant participation and year-over-year point-of-sale growth, according to the company. Through engaging videos, compelling flyers and promotional content, DMA has effectively leveraged marketing strategies to boost sales and enhance brand visibility, the company noted.
      “We are incredibly honored to receive these two awards at the O’Reilly Auto Parts Leadership Conference,” said Fred Snow, COO at DMA. “These achievements are a testament to the hard work, dedication and innovation of every single individual at DMA. It is truly a team effort, and we are immensely proud of what we have accomplished together.”

      The VIPAR Heavy Duty Supplier Advisory Council recently held its semi-annual meeting to discuss current and expected market conditions and opportunities, as well as other key topics for the independent aftermarket and the company’s distributor network.
      “The Supplier Advisory Council serves an essential role in ensuring the many industry-leading programs and services we provide our VIPAR Heavy Duty stockholders are in sync with the current and future goals of our organization and our supplier partners,” said Larry Griffin,
      link hidden, please login to view vice president of program management. “It’s a valuable resource for keeping a close pulse on the aftermarket’s economic performance, trends in end-user demand, and emerging technologies and regulations.” Griffin said the council is expecting a stable aftermarket in 2024 with moderate, single-digit growth, a reliable supply chain and continued expansion of the VIPAR Heavy Duty Family of Companies’ network. 
      “Last year was historic in terms of the VIPAR Heavy Duty Family of Companies’ growth and innovation, and we’re committed to continue the momentum in 2024 and beyond,” Griffin said. “The council was very pleased with our performance last year and expressed strong support of our strategy to continue increasing our North American footprint this year and into the future.”
      In 2023, the VIPAR Heavy Duty Family of Companies’ distributor network reached a milestone 930-plus VIPAR Heavy Duty and Power Heavy Duty locations, including nearly 600 that provide service and repair. Additionally, Power Heavy Duty added a record 18 new members for a total of 224 locations.

      Parts Authority recently named FCS Automotive as its 2023 Supplier of the Year.
      The announcement was made during the recent 2023 Vendor Reception and Award Ceremony in Las Vegas.
      The criteria for the Parts Authority Supplier of the Year award include contributing to consistent performance; providing best-in-class market coverage and high-quality products reliably; excellent fill rates; timely cataloging support; and maintaining high levels of customer satisfaction.
      FCS Executive VP June Zhou and Sales Manager Jerry Miller were on hand to accept the award on behalf of FCS’s entire team.
      “FCS Automotive remains committed to supporting The Parts Authority with industry-leading coverage, high-quality products, exceptional service levels and ongoing support to help drive business growth for many years to come,” FCS said in a news release.

      The Auto Care Association recognized industry leaders who have demonstrated their commitment to the betterment of the automotive aftermarket during its Leadership Days and Legislative Summit hosted in Washington, D.C., from Sept. 20-22.
      Bill Hanvey, president of the Auto Care Association, presented the awards to those who are going above and beyond to make a difference. Hanvey first honored the recipients of the Auto Care Association Impact Award: Four for the Future, which recognizes four people under the age of 40 who have made substantial contributions within the auto care industry. These individuals have achieved success within their organizations through professionalism, hard work, dedication and the ability to elevate their companies.
      Award recipients included:
      Joe DeLorme; director of sales and product management for Dorman Products Shawn Senior, president at Eastern Warehouse Distributors Chelsea Scally, associate director of global mobility for S&P Global and Cindy Talamantes, marketing and communications manager for Global Parts Distributors The association also presented the Auto Care Education Award, or ACE Award, which recognizes companies dedicated to excellence and education by investing in the growth of knowledge and skills within their organization or throughout the industry. Award recipients included:
      ACE Large Company Award: The Auto-Wares Group of Companies, headquartered in Grand Rapids, Michigan ACE Medium Company Award: ABC Auto Parts with locations in East Texas and the Shreveport, Louisiana, area ACE Small Company Award: .dott, a business and consulting practice dedicated to automotive and commercial vehicle aftermarket leaders with a focus on diversity focus Lastly, Hanvey honored Fred Bunting Sr., chairman of the board of the Auto-Wares Group of Companies, with the Mort Schwartz Excellent in Education Award, created to honor Mort Schwartz, a longtime automotive aftermarket business owner, entrepreneur and now industry consultant
      “Congratulations to all of our award winners,” Hanvey said. “You exemplify what our industry is about.”

      The University of the Aftermarket Foundation (UAF) has awarded 378 scholarships to students throughout the country, totaling $640,250 for the upcoming school year.
      A complete list of scholarship recipients can be found at
      link hidden, please login to view.    Those awarded with scholarships will be attending a two-year or four-year college or university or an accredited automotive vocational program.
      While the majority of the students are studying to become mechanical, collision or heavy-duty repair professionals, others are pursuing degrees in such fields as business, engineering and IT/cybersecurity that will lead to a career in the automotive aftermarket. In addition, many named scholarships were awarded on behalf of a variety of individuals and organizations.
      To be considered, scholarship candidates applied at the foundation’s AutomotiveScholarships.com or HeavyDutyScholarships.com websites. Once the teams of volunteer scholarship reviewers evaluated completed applications, recipients and their corresponding schools were notified of the awards.
      “It’s wonderful to see so many students looking to the aftermarket as a career path and applying for scholarships to help get them there,” said Mike Buzzard, chairman of the UAF scholarship committee. “Awarding so many scholarships would not be possible without the generosity of those who donate their time and resources to UAF. Their support helps ensure that the aftermarket remains vibrant and strong through education.”
